Achieving flawless rolled hems may seem daunting, but with the proper techniques, you can master this skill effortlessly. Start by selecting lightweight fabrics like chiffon or silk for smoother results. Ensure your machine is threaded correctly, and adjust the tension settings as needed to prevent puckering.

Practice on scrap fabric before working on your actual project to perfect your technique. When using the 3/4″ hemmer foot, gently guide the fabric without pulling or stretching it to maintain a consistent width. Pressing your seams with an iron before and after stitching will help create crisp, professional-looking hems.

Experiment with different stitch lengths and widths to find the perfect combination for your desired finish. Remember to take your time and enjoy the process – practice makes perfect for achieving beautiful rolled hems!

Creative Ways to Incorporate Rolled Hems into Your Sewing Projects

Are you looking to add a touch of elegance and sophistication to your sewing projects? Consider incorporating rolled hems using the versatile 3/4″ hemmer foot for 19mm wide rolled hems. Rolled hems are perfect for adding a delicate finish to garments, linens, or accessories.

Try creating rolled hems on the edges of a flowy summer dress or lightweight scarf for a chic look. This subtle detail can elevate your piece from simple to stylish in no time.

You can also experiment with decorative stitching along the edge of your rolled hem for added flair. Choose contrasting thread colors or intricate designs to make your project stand out.

Don’t limit yourself to clothing – rolled hems can also be used in home decor items like tablecloths, napkins, or pillowcases. Adding this refined touch can instantly upgrade the look of any room.

Maintenance and Care for Your 3/4” Hemmer Foot For 19mm Wide Rolled Hems

Taking care of your 3/4″ hemmer foot is essential to ensure it continues to deliver flawless rolled hems for your sewing projects. Regularly clean the foot with a soft brush or lint-free cloth to remove any built-up lint or debris to maintain its performance.

Av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ners that could damage the delicate foot components. Instead, opt for gentle cleaning solutions recommended by the manufacturer. Additionally, store your hemmer foot in a protective case or container when not in use to prevent dust and dirt from settling on it.

Check the alignment and condition of the foot periodically to ensure smooth operation. If you notice any signs of wear or misalignment, consult the user manual for guidance on adjusting or replacing parts as needed. By incorporating simple maintenance practices into your routine, you can prolong the lifespan of your 3/4″ hemmer foot and continue effortlessly creating stunning rolled hems.

Alternatives to the 3/4” Hemmer Foot For 19mm Wide Rolled Hems

If you find that the 3/4″ Hemmer foot is not quite meeting your needs or want to explore other options, there are some alternatives to consider. One popular choice is the adjustable bias binding foot, allowing more hem widths and material flexibility. Another option is the rolled hem presser foot, which can create even smaller rolled hems for delicate fabrics. Experimenting with different feet can help you achieve various looks and finishes in your sewing projects.
